Conflicto entre Capturadora de video y Tarjeta gráfica

Hola, soy nuevo y espero que este sea el lugar adecuado para este hilo. Tengo una PC antigua con una capturadora de video Mygica HD CAP EXPRESS, gráfica Geforge GT 640 2 Gb y SO Windows 7 PRO. La Capturadora funciona perfectamente a 1280 x 720 50 fps usando distintos software, Debut, Bandicam y OBS. Decidí cambiar la tarjeta gráfica por una GTX 1050 ti de 4 Gb y ahora si seteo la resolución en 1280 x 720 ninguno de los programas la detecta. Solamente funciona si bajo la resolución a 720 x 576 o inferior. Administrador de dispositivos no marca ninguna advertencia e información del sistema tampoco reporta conflicto de IRQ o memoria entre la capturadora y la nueva gráfica. Ya que lo único que cambio es la tarjeta gráfica uno podría pensar que es el driver, sin embargo desinstalando el controlador de la gráfica y dejando el controlador básico de windows sucede igual. Todo me resulta muy extraño, me podrían explicar por dónde viene el problema?
Desde ya muchas gracias.
¿La capturadora es USB o PCIe? ¿Tienes algún enlace al modelo exacto? A mí con Mygica HD CAP EXPRESS exactamente no me sale nada, lo más parecido que veo es MyGica X5156 PCIe Express Video Capture Card Module que no sé si es la misma

¿Has probado a cambiarla de puerto en cualquier caso?

A mí personalmente me parece muy raro que desinstalando el driver de la gráfica siga sin aparecer, y el cambio de resolución no debería afectar para nada. ¿Has probado a volver a poner la vieja GT640?

Saludos
Hola Pollonidas:

Gracias por responder, la capuradora es PCI e y tampoco la encontré en la página ni de Mygica ni de Geniatech que aparentemente es lo mismo. Lo único que puedo mandarte es lo que adjunto. Probé cambiarla de slot para cambiar la IRQ pero es lo mismo y al reinstalar la GT640 vuelve a funcionar todo normal. Por eso no entiendo por qué tengo que bajar la resolución de captura cuando uso la GTX 1050 ti. Saludos.

Adjuntos

@Pantagavo Si puedes usar OBS ¿para que quieres la capturadora? es totalmente innecesaria porque el OBS es más que capaz de capturar video, audio, lo que sea y la capturadora desde luego no te va a dar mejor rendimiento grabando. De hecho si es solo para grabar partidas, sin micro, incluso con el, lo que mejor rendimiento da usando un solo PC, es sin duda el grabador de Nvidia, el Shadowplay.
¿Cuándo cambiaste de la GT 640 a la GTX 1050 Ti, desinstalaste los drivers antiguos e instalaste los nuevos?

También sería conveniente que antes de instalar los drivers para la GTX 1050 Ti ejecutes Display Driver Uninstaller en modo seguro, luego ya instalas los últimos drivers disponibles para la GTX 1050 Ti: https://www.nvidia.com/es-es/drivers/

También es muy conveniente que tengas actualizados todos los drivers de tu equipo y no dejar solo los drivers genéricos que instala Windows por defecto (mira en la web del fabricante de tu placa base y para el chipset los últimos que hayan disponibles de AMD o Intel, según la placa base que tengas).

Saludos.
Uso la capturadora porque no es para grabar la pantalla sino la salida HDMI de un receptor. Por supuesto que al cambiar la placa desisntalé los drivers de la GT640 con DDU en modo seguro y después instalé el nuevo. Igualmente como dije, desistalando los drivers de Nvidia y quedándome con el driver básico de Windows, con la GT 640 funciona pero con la GTX no. La placa base es una M5A99FX_PRO_R2 y tiene los drivers actualizados. Una cosa que no comenté es que antes de comprar la GTX 1050 ti había comprado una Radeon RX550 de 4Gb y como no funcionó pensé que era una incompatibilidad entre la Mygica y las placas AMD. Por eso compré la Nvidia. La única cosa que veo en común es que la placa original era de 2 Gb y las dos nuevas son de 4 Gb, pero no le encuentro explicación. Aclaro además que la gente de soporte de la placa Radeon dijo que era un problema de software, lo cual no es cierto porque lo probé con tres programas y la gente de Mygica no me contestó porque ahora tienen una capturadora externa.
Pantagavo escribió:Hola Pollonidas:

Gracias por responder, la capuradora es PCI e y tampoco la encontré en la página ni de Mygica ni de Geniatech que aparentemente es lo mismo. Lo único que puedo mandarte es lo que adjunto. Probé cambiarla de slot para cambiar la IRQ pero es lo mismo y al reinstalar la GT640 vuelve a funcionar todo normal. Por eso no entiendo por qué tengo que bajar la resolución de captura cuando uso la GTX 1050 ti. Saludos.

Jo pues… es un misterio. Yo no he tenido ningún problema asociado al IRQ desde hace más de una década, aún así me parece un acierto lo de probar varios puertos.

La única cosa que se me ocurre en común entre la radeon y la 1050Ti que no tenga la gt640 es un mayor consumo de los pines de alimentación del slot pcie. Y más trafico claro, pero con las lanes pcie se esa plataforma no debería ser problema.

Otra cosa que había pensado pero no creo que sea dado que las 3 graficas que has probado son pcie3.0, es que tenga que ver con la versión de pcie. Tu placa es 2.0, debería configurarse a 2.0 automáticamente en la gráfica y a 1.0 en la capturadora, aun así revísalo con gpu-z y en cualquier caso fuerza en la BIOS velocidad pcie gen1 (seguramente lo que soportará tu capturadora) en todos los puertos para descartar. Prueba tambien a forzar gen2 en el de la capturadora.

Si no encuentras las opción dime y miro el manual.

Es raro rarísimo. Pinta a alguna incompatibilidad rara de tu placa base.

Saludos
No sé si entiendo lo que quieres decir pero que las nuevas placas sean de 4Gb no implica que haya más tráfico porque en definitiva este está fijado por la capturadora. Corri el gpu-z y supuestamente la GT 640 que dice ser PCIe 3 está trabajando a PCIe 1.1 aunque no esté usando la capturadora. Tengo que probar con la gtx 1050 pero ahora no puedo porque tengo que arreglar unos problemas de filtraciones de agua. Cuando tenga un poco más de tiempo lo hago y te cuento. De todas formas mi idea no era volverlos locos sino preguntar por las dudas alguien haya usado esta capturadora. Gracias.
Saludos.
Pantagavo escribió:No sé si entiendo lo que quieres decir pero que las nuevas placas sean de 4Gb no implica que haya más tráfico porque en definitiva este está fijado por la capturadora. Corri el gpu-z y supuestamente la GT 640 que dice ser PCIe 3 está trabajando a PCIe 1.1 aunque no esté usando la capturadora. Tengo que probar con la gtx 1050 pero ahora no puedo porque tengo que arreglar unos problemas de filtraciones de agua. Cuando tenga un poco más de tiempo lo hago y te cuento. De todas formas mi idea no era volverlos locos sino preguntar por las dudas alguien haya usado esta capturadora. Gracias.
Saludos.

No me refiero al tráfico de la capturadora como tal, que como dices es independiente de la gráfica que pongas, me refiero al tráfico PCIe globalmente, que va a aumentar (significativamente) si la gráfica es más potente. La VRAM es un factor más pero realmente no directo para esto. Ver diagrama de la plataforma, todo el tráfico pasa por el chipset y por esa conexión HT3.0/3.1 al procesador:
Imagen


Sobre que la GPU esté trabajando a velocidad 1.1, seguramente sea por los ahorros de energía. Justo a la derecha de la casilla que muestra eso en el GPU-Z tienes un interrogante y un botón que es justo para eso, para generar algo de carga y que se desactiven los ahorros de energía:
Imagen


Al hilo de esto, aunque es rebuscado, una posible causa de lo que te pasa podría ser alguno de los ahorros de energía de PCIe, que lo soporten las gráficas nuevas que has probado y la GT640 no. Nunca me he encontrado con nada similar, pero las explicaciones para un problema "raro" seguramente sean raras también.

Saludos
Hola, ayer ya había corrido ese Render Test y lo repetí hoy, esperé más de 10 minutos y lo que da es lo que adjunto. Sí, es muy raro porque al menos uno esperaría que en alta resolución diera mala imagen pero no da nada.
Saludos.

Adjuntos

Pantagavo escribió:Hola, ayer ya había corrido ese Render Test y lo repetí hoy, esperé más de 10 minutos y lo que da es lo que adjunto. Sí, es muy raro porque al menos uno esperaría que en alta resolución diera mala imagen pero no da nada.
Saludos.

No me gusta lo que veo en la captura por 2 motivos:
1) Salvo que sea una 710 "rara" de formato corto, debería tener 16 líneas PCIe, y la placa tiene 16 líneas PCIe en ambos slots "largos", por lo que debería poner PCIe x16 independientemente de la revisión.
2) Debería ser PCIe 2.0 y no 1.1, esto puede estar relacionado con el problema de la capturadora (la revisión que se use en un puerto no debería afectar al resto, pero si está bajando a 1.1 puede que haya otros problemas que obligan a ello)

Lo de cambiar los valores debería ser instantáneo al darle a render test, no hace falta que esperes unos minutos.

Prueba lo siguiente:
Cambiar PCIe Spread Spectrum a Disabled (página 3-9 del manual)
Te iba a decir lo de forzar GEN2, pero no lo veo en el manual de tu placa base, me da que la BIOS no lo soporta...

Otra cosa, ¿tienes instalados los drivers del chipset de AMD? No debería tener nada que ver, pero como a veces eso parece un "cajón desastre" de muchas cosas te recomiendo probar.

Saludos
@Pantagavo
OK.
Si fuera problema con IRQ o DMA en el administrador de dispositivos se mostraria un icono de alerta o advertencia. Asi que el problema debe estar mas en el tema de configuracion y parametros de video que ha agregado el controlador para la nueva tarjeta de video.

En fin.

-No esta por demas actualizar e BIOS/UEFI de la tarjeta madre.
- Sin duda actualizar el controlador de la tarjeta madre, esto para actualizar el tema tambien del chipset y con ellos el PCIE.
- Desde el modo a prueba de errores de windows usar DDU para desinstalar los controladores de video.
- Continuar en el administrador de dispositivos para borrar todos los monitores/pantallas y el mismo controlador de la capturadora
-Reiniciar windows y dejar que entre en modo normal.
- Aqui no esta por demas buscar un controlador de la capturadora mas reciente, incluso uno generico del chipset que use la capturadora podria servir.
- Reiniciar windows y actualizar el controlador de video

Si continua igual no estaria por demas entrar al panel de control de nvidia y ver las resoluciones y velocidades de cuadro que estan disponibles, si es necesario agregar algunas resoluciones y velocidad de fotogramas que se requieran

A esto, ¿que version de DX es la que soporta la capturadora?, si es hasta la 9 u 8 deberias instalar DX9 de june 201x. Digo, no se que API use para la captura de video si Dshow u otra de las APIs de DX del video

En algunas capturadoras debe cargarse un modulo [estara como servicio de windows quizas] que es el que hace enlace entre el software cliente y la capturadora, si por alguna razon ya no se carga al inicio con windows pues se entiende que ningun software pueda 'ver' la capturadora.
@Pantagavo Sino citas a quien responde. Pues te quedas sin respuestas. :-|

¿Has probado a reinstalar Windows 7 de cero? porque sino lo has hecho, con tanta prueba es posible que algo este pisando a algo y haciendo lios de configuración. Cuando se cambia hardware, es lo más habitual que hay que hacer.
Hola Pollonidas:

No sé por qué puse que se trataba de una GT 640, en realidad es una Sentey GT 710 2 Gb sin ventilador como pueden ver. Deshabilité el PCIe Spread Spectrum pero no está la opción de forzar GEN2. GPU-Z sigue dando lo mismo y al correr el render test cambia a 2.0 pero inmediátamente vuelve a 1.1. A mí no me preocupa tanto esto porque así la capturadora funciona bien. Cuando tenga tiempo y pueda reinstalar la GT 1050 vuelvo a probar lo que da GPU-Z. Los drivers del chipset están actualizados y en respuesta al usuario @TRASTARO el Bios tiene la última version disponible y cuando haga los cambios veré el chipset de la capturadora para buscar nuevos drivers aunque no creo que haya.
Saludos.

Adjuntos

13 respuestas